  • Page 3 Understanding Mounting Hunter’s patented mounting system provides you maximum installation fl exibility and ease. You can install your Hunter fan in one of two ways, depending on your preference: Standard or Angle mounting.  e steps in this manual include instructions for both mounting methods.

  • Page 12: Operating And Cleaning Your Ceiling Fan

    To Change Airfl ow Direction Turn the fan off and let it come to a complete stop. Slide the reversing switch on the fan to the opposite position. Restart fan. Reversing Switch Hunter Fan Company 41957-01 • 12/09/05...
